免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ios免签名封装方法

iOS免签名封装方法是指将已经打包好的iOS应用程序通过一定的技术手段,绕过苹果官方的签名机制,从而实现在非越狱设备上安装和运行的过程。这种方法主要是为了方便开发者和用户的需求,使得开发者可以方便地发布自己的应用程序,而用户也可以更加便捷地获取到自己想要的应用程序。

iOS免签名封装的原理

iOS免签名封装的原理主要是通过对ipa文件进行重新打包的方式,将原有的签名信息去除,并通过一定的技术手段,重新对ipa文件进行签名,从而达到绕过苹果官方签名机制的目的。具体来说,其主要步骤如下:

1. 将ipa文件解压缩,获取到Payload文件夹中的.app文件。

2. 使用ldid等工具,对.app文件进行重新签名。

3. 将重新签名后的.app文件和原有的资源文件重新打包成新的ipa文件。

4. 将新的ipa文件通过各种方式进行发布和分发。

iOS免签名封装的详细介绍

下面我们将从具体的步骤和实践操作中,详细介绍iOS免签名封装的方法和流程。

第一步:获取到原有的ipa文件

在进行iOS免签名封装之前,我们首先需要获取到原有的ipa文件,这个文件可以通过各种方式获得,比如从App Store上下载,或者从其他地方获取。

第二步:解压缩ipa文件

获取到原有的ipa文件之后,我们需要将其解压缩,获取到其中的Payload文件夹。这个文件夹中包含了应用程序的主体代码和资源文件,是我们进行重签名的关键。

我们可以使用各种解压缩工具,比如unzip、7z等,对ipa文件进行解压缩。解压缩完成后,我们可以得到一个名为Payload的文件夹,其中包含了应用程序的主体代码和资源文件。

第三步:重新签名

在获取到应用程序的主体代码和资源文件之后,我们需要对其进行重新签名。这个过程主要是通过使用ldid等工具,对应用程序的主体代码进行签名,从而生成一个新的可执行文件。

具体来说,我们可以通过以下的命令,对应用程序的主体代码进行重新签名:

ldid -S可执行文件名

其中,可执行文件名指的是我们在第二步中获取到的应用程序的主体代码文件名。此命令会对应用程序的主体代码进行重新签名,生成一个新的可执行文件。

第四步:重新打包

在重新签名之后,我们需要将重新签名后的可执行文件和原有的资源文件重新打包成新的ipa文件。这个过程可以通过各种打包工具来完成,比如iOS App Signer等。

具体来说,我们可以通过以下的步骤,将重新签名后的可执行文件和原有的资源文件重新打包成新的ipa文件:

1. 创建一个新的文件夹,并将重新签名后的可执行文件和原有的资源文件放入其中。

2. 将新的文件夹打包成zip压缩包。

3. 将zip压缩包的扩展名改为.ipa。

4. 完成新的ipa文件的创建。

第五步:发布和分发

在完成了新的ipa文件的创建之后,我们需要通过各种方式进行发布和分发。这个过程可以通过各种方式来完成,比如通过邮件发送、通过第三方应用商店发布、或者通过企业签名发布等。

需要注意的是,iOS免签名封装的方法是一种暂时的解决方案,可能会被苹果官方禁止。因此,我们在进行相关操作时需要谨慎,遵守相关法律法规和规定。


相关知识:
苹果证书检
苹果证书检是一种安全机制,它用于验证应用程序和设备是否被授权并且安全可信。它是苹果公司开发的一种技术,用于保护用户的个人信息和设备安全。在本文中,我们将详细介绍苹果证书检的原理和工作方式。一、什么是苹果证书?苹果证书是一种安全机制,用于验证应用程序和设备是
2023-04-07
苹果签名如何举报
苹果签名是指苹果公司为iOS设备上的应用程序提供的认证机制,通过苹果签名,用户可以安装和运行具有苹果签名的应用程序。但有些开发者可能会滥用苹果签名机制,发布恶意软件或侵犯用户隐私的应用程序,这时候我们需要举报此类应用程序。一、苹果签名的原理苹果签名是指苹果
2023-04-07
苹果签名在线
苹果签名在线是指在不通过苹果官方认证的情况下,通过一些第三方平台进行iOS应用的安装。这种方式的实现原理是通过对应用进行重新打包和重签名,使得应用能够在非官方的环境下运行。下面将详细介绍苹果签名在线的原理。一、应用签名原理在iOS系统中,每个应用都有一个唯
2023-04-07
苹果签名个人申请
苹果签名个人申请,是指将开发者个人的应用程序代码进行数字签名,以确保代码的完整性和真实性。这样可以避免应用程序被篡改或恶意软件攻击,从而保证用户的数据安全。苹果签名个人申请的原理是基于公钥加密体系。苹果公司会为每个开发者提供一个数字证书,其中包含了开发者的
2023-04-07
苹果客户端证书设置
苹果设备的客户端证书是一种数字证书,用于认证和授权设备或用户可以访问特定的资源或服务。在苹果设备中,客户端证书通常用于访问企业级应用程序或 VPN 连接等安全服务。本文将介绍苹果客户端证书的设置原理和详细步骤。1. 证书的原理客户端证书是基于公钥基础设施
2023-04-07
怎么信任证书苹果
在互联网上,当我们访问一个网站时,我们的浏览器会向该网站请求一个证书,以确认该网站的身份和安全性。苹果作为一家全球知名的科技公司,提供了自己的信任证书系统,为用户提供更加安全的网络环境。那么,苹果的信任证书是如何工作的呢?下面就来详细介绍一下。首先,我们需
2023-04-07
ios申请ca证书
iOS申请CA证书是指在苹果iOS设备上申请数字证书,以确保数据传输的安全性和可信性。数字证书是一种数字化的身份证明,用于验证通信双方的身份和数据的完整性。在iOS设备上申请数字证书需要以下几个步骤:1. 选择合适的证书颁发机构(CA)CA是一种数字证书颁
2023-04-07
ios没有可用的证书什么意思
iOS没有可用的证书是指在iOS设备上,由于各种原因,无法加载或使用证书,导致无法进行一些必要的操作,例如安装应用程序、使用VPN等。证书是一种数字签名文件,用于验证身份和授权访问。在iOS设备上,证书通常用于数字身份验证和加密通信。如果设备上没有可用的证
2023-04-07
ios怎么传输签名app
在iOS系统中,签名是一项非常重要的安全措施。签名可以确保应用程序是由可信任的开发者开发并且没有被篡改。在iOS设备上安装应用程序时,系统会检查应用程序的签名是否与安装时的签名相同,如果不同则无法安装。因此,对于开发者和用户来说,了解如何传输签名应用程序是
2023-04-07
ios应用签名什么意思
iOS应用签名是指在将应用程序安装到iOS设备上之前,对应用程序进行数字签名的过程。在iOS系统中,应用程序必须经过签名才能被安装和运行。iOS应用签名的主要目的是确保应用程序的完整性和安全性。通过数字签名,可以验证应用程序的来源和完整性,以避免应用程序被
2023-04-07
ios个人账号签名限制
iOS个人账号签名限制是指一个开发者在使用个人账号签名应用时,会受到苹果公司限制的数量和时间限制。这个限制是为了防止开发者滥用个人账号签名,而导致应用被篡改,从而对用户造成损害。下面是对iOS个人账号签名限制的原理和详细介绍。iOS个人账号签名限制的原理:
2023-04-07
ios12信任证书
iOS 12的信任证书是一种数字证书,用于证明某个应用程序或网站的身份和安全性。在iOS 12中,用户可以选择信任或不信任某个证书,以确保其设备和数据的安全性。本文将介绍iOS 12信任证书的原理和详细信息。一、iOS 12信任证书的原理iOS 12信任证
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4